Smart Crosstown: flowmeter malfunction.

Le lack of power of your Smart Crosstown is sometimes linked to an air flow meter malfunction. This part of the engine block has the role of calculating the volume of air in the engine block, allowing to multiply the capacities of the engine block. When this probe presents a problem, the injectors will no longer send the correct dose of fuel. The consequence: a fall in power.

Air compression concern

Whether it concerns a compressor or a turbo compressor, the malfunction will be relatively similar. the compressor has the role of propelling the air inside the engine block of the Smart Crosstown. If the latter is deficient, the air dose will sometimes decrease. As an engine requires a perfect mixture of air and fuel in order to function, its capacities may in fact be reduced. The particle filter of your Smart Crosstown is clogged

The malfunction can come from a number of reasons. In order to reduce pollution, vehicles now have safety systems. When the Particulate Filter is defective, it happens that your car protects itself and restricts strong acceleration. The second consequence is natural. Your saturated fap prevents the engine block of the Smart Crosstown from ventilating properly. The consequence is therefore a loss of performance.

Lack of acceleration: an electronic fault

This is unfortunately a relatively frequent reason. It is conceivable that sensors from the Smart Crosstown, or electronic chips have a defect. The signal sent to your on-board computer means that the latter can activate security. This is to avoid engine breakage or excess pollution. So, if you want to remedy this malfunction, check the electrical connections of the sensors. This kind of malfunction is usually accompanied by an indicator light on the dashboard.
